Create and publish a template

Create and publish a template so that you can define the 5G network services for your organization.

Before you begin

Role required:

  • sn_prd_pm.product_catalog_admin
  • sn_prd_pm.product_catalog_manager (Read-only access)

Procedure

  1. Open CSM Configurable Workspace.

  2. Navigate to List > Templates > All.

  3. Select New.

  4. On the form, fill in the fields.

FieldsDescriptions
NumberSystem-generated number of the template.
NameName of the template.
DescriptionDescription of the template.
State

State of the template.- Draft

The template is created, but not yet published in the catalog to be used in the product or service specifications.

  • Published

The template is published in the catalog and in use in the product or service specifications.

  • Retired

The template is retired and you can't make any changes to the retired template.

  • Archived

The template is archived. You can archive only a retired template.

  1. Select Save.

  2. Navigate to the Template Characteristics tab, select New, and fill in the fields on the form.

    FieldsDescriptions
    NumberNumber of the automatically filled-in template.
    CharacteristicCharacteristic of the network service that you're defining.
    TemplateTemplate name that is automatically selected.
    MandatoryMandatory characteristics that are confirmed by the system when this option is selected.
  3. Select Save.

  4. Select the Template Characteristic Options tab, select New, and fill in the fields on the form.

    FieldsDescriptions
    NumberNumber of the automatically filled-in template characteristic.
    Template characteristicTemplate characteristic that you have defined.
    Characteristic optionList of the characteristic options defined in the Template Characteristic table.
  5. Publish, save, or copy the draft template.

ActionDescription
Publish

Publish the draft template so that you can use it in a service specification.Note:

A dialog box appears with the following message: Changes to templates are not allowed once published. Are you sure you want to publish?

Do one of the following actions:

  • To skip publishing this template, select Cancel.
  • To publish this template, select OK. When you publish it, its state changes from Draft to Published.
SaveUpdate the template with the new data that you added.
CopyCopy the data in this template so that you can create a template from it.
